Throw with a grab of the leg — grabbing the opponent’s leg

Part 1 – grabbing the opponent’s leg. The pose of the wrestlers’ figure – the attacker has stepped forward with his right leg and placed it bent at the knee between the opponent’s legs. He leans forward and to the left, brings his head under the opponent’s right arm, and rests his right shoulder against his torso. With his right hand, the attacker holds the opponent’s belt from behind, pulling him towards himself, and with his left hand he grabs the popliteal bend of his right leg.
